Output 6695017417589b4df49a9e940fb45b623f26e7c2215dea0d64e80b2083ffa75f:8

value
188234754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ef26ea9e6e311aa244d06779dbdc614fddedb78 OP_EQUAL
address
MNPbREGLFqh2Xx9QohVMhYrMvTpQcFrBcR
transaction
6695017417589b4df49a9e940fb45b623f26e7c2215dea0d64e80b2083ffa75f
spent
true